If an mRNA codon is AGU, which of the following would be the appropriate tRNA anticodon?
A
TCA
B
UGA
C
AGU
D
UCA
Explanation: 

Detailed explanation-1: -Answer and Explanation: If the mRNA codon reads UAA GCG AGU CCA, the corresponding tRNA anticodon would consist of the complementary pairs and would thus read: AUU CGC UCA GGU.

Detailed explanation-4: -Methionine: the mRNA codon is AUG, and the tRNA anticodon is UAC.

Detailed explanation-5: –According to Chargaff’s base-pairing rules and antiparallel alignment of anticodon and codon, we can say that the tRNA anticodon 3’-UAC-5’ will pair with the mRNA codon 5’-AUG-3’. This codon AUG is the initiation codon and it codes for formyl-Methionine.
